自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(4)
  • 资源 (1)
  • 收藏
  • 关注

原创 PAT 1008 数组元素循环右移问题

题目:一个数组A中存有N(>0)个整数,在不允许使用另外数组的前提下,将每个整数循环向右移M(≥0)个位置,即将A中的数据由(A0​​A​1​​⋯A​N−1​​)变换为(AN−M​​⋯A​N−1​​A​0​​A​1​⋯A​N−M−1​​)(最后M个数循环移至最前面的M个位置)。如果需要考虑程序移动数据的次数尽量少,要如何设计移动的方法?输入格式:每个输入包含一个测试用例,第1行输入N(...

2020-03-20 19:34:38 171

原创 PAT 1007素数对猜想

题目:让我们定义dn​为:dn=p​n+1​−pn​,其中pi是第i个素数。显然有d1​=1,且对于n>1有dn是偶数。“素数对猜想”认为“存在无穷多对相邻且差为2的素数”。现给定任意正整数N(<105​​),请计算不超过N的满足猜想的素数对的个数。思路:先查找所有素数,再对素数进行就差,计算出素数对个数。主要对时间有要求,输入值为100000时,求素数的算法可能会超时1...

2020-03-20 18:10:29 233

原创 PAT 1005

PAT 1005题目卡拉兹(Callatz)猜想已经在1001中给出了描述。在这个题目里,情况稍微有些复杂。当我们验证卡拉兹猜想的时候,为了避免重复计算,可以记录下递推过程中遇到的每一个数。例如对 n=3 进行验证的时候,我们需要计算 3、5、8、4、2、1,则当我们对 n=5、8、4、2 进行验证的时候,就可以直接判定卡拉兹猜想的真伪,而不需要重复计算,因为这 4 个数已经在验证3的时候...

2020-03-20 07:52:08 174

原创 PAT 1003我要通过

PAT 1003我要通过/* * 计算指定指针之间的字符ch个数,发现其他字符返回0 * @param head,end指向同一字符串不同位置,head<end */unsigned int getChNum(char* head, char* end, char ch, unsigned int* num){ *num = 0; head++; while (head !...

2020-03-19 10:39:34 106

comAssistant.rar

学习QT5.14.1,希望相互学习,是完整源代码 功能: 自适应系统DPI 自动获取当前可用串口 同时显示文本模式和16进制 收发数据两种颜色区分 可保存为txt文件

2020-03-05

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除